Eduardo is correct. Difficult to capture on camera. The three greens that are on the PTS list are very close shade to each other.
2d8 green (rs green), 225 viper, 22s signal. I had these three colors made up to see each side by side. The green 2d8 has a blue/creamy look when next to the others, signal had a yellow tint and the viper looked a little bit in between. The colors changed so much depending on lighting. Artificial light, natural, full sun, shade. It became difficult to determine one from the other lighting dependant

The first attached photo is one I took in 2013 at 'Porsche Exclusive' in Zuffenhausen when they showed me the various 'greens' PAG had done in recent years. It includes my old '07 Carrera S coupe's 'Signal Green', which was the 'W25' version that I positively love. As you can see, all of these bright green colors look different from each other in the same photo with the same camera and lighting!

In the second photo, you see the original 'W25' Signal Green rear lid of my '07 Carrera S coupe (which I kept). In the third photo, you see that lid set against the color code 225 'Viper Green' 911 Turbo S cabriolet demo at the Porsche Parade this year at Monterey. Although harder to see in that photo, the 'Viper' had noticeable 'blue tint' compared to the more 'yellow tint' on my 'W25' Signal Green lid! So there are great differences between 'RS Green' 2D8, 'Viper' 225, 'Signal Green' 22S and 'Signal Green' W25 (not yet submitted, although I am hoping to have it approved by PAG in 2015!).
